 THE ALMONER

Our late Sovereign Grand Commander John H. Gowles, 33°, referred to the Almoner’s fund in these words in 1949:

 

 When the fund is collected it is given over to the Almoner, whose duty it is to distribute it for the relief of the poor, needy and distressed, with no restrictions as to race, religion, or color. There are two restrictions, however; the receiver must not know whence it come, and the Lodge must not know to whom it goes. This I call true charity, and it is the local Scottish Rite Bodies’ contribution to the public welfare
